This repository contains a Chrome Extension that provides an AI Assistant capable of:
- Voice-driven commands (via built-in speech recognition).
- Screen analysis (watching and understanding what’s on the page).
- Browser automation (filling out forms, clicking buttons, etc.).
- Connecting to multiple AI providers (OpenAI GPT-4, Google Gemini, Google Vision, etc.).
The vision is to create a “Stagehand” style assistant that can handle tasks like:
- Navigating through complex SaaS apps (HubSpot, Jira, etc.).
- Filtering and emailing a list of recent contacts.
- Generating context-relevant text or content on-the-fly.

- Clone this repository.
- Install dependencies:
npm install # or yarn - Run in development mode: npm run dev This will start the Vite server, and you can open http://localhost:5173 to see the React application. (Note: Some extension features—like background scripts—won’t run in this dev server. This is primarily for UI debugging.)
- Build the project:
This creates a
npm run build
dist/folder containing the extension assets. - Open Chrome and go to
chrome://extensions. - Enable Developer Mode.
- Click “Load unpacked” and select the
dist/folder. Chrome will load this project as an extension, and you should see its icon in your toolbar.
Note: The extension relies on background and content scripts. If you make changes, you’ll need to rebuild and reload the extension (or use an extension reloader).

- In
background.ts, the extension uses:navigator.mediaDevices.getDisplayMedia()to capture the screen.- An
ImageCaptureobject to grab frames from the screen stream. - (Currently planned) Send these frames for analysis to Google Vision or GPT-4 Vision.
content.ts:- Responds to keyboard shortcuts (e.g., ⌘ + Shift + W to toggle watching).
- Listens for ⌘ + Click events, sending details of the clicked element to the extension (e.g., for AI automation).
speech.ts:- Uses the
MediaRecorderAPI to record audio in short segments. - Converts WebM/Opus segments to WAV (
convertToWAVinaudio/converter.ts). - Calls OpenAI’s Whisper API to transcribe audio, returning recognized text.
